WebOct 24, 2016 · A number given as a percent is actually a fraction already - the denominator is out of 100. #20% = 20/100# Now change it to its simplest form by dividing the top and bottom by the HCF, which is 20. #(20div20)/(100div20) = 1/5# Percent, decimals and fractions are all the same. Web20 of 36 is 55.56%. Steps to solve "what percent is 20 of 36?" 20 of 36 can be written as: 20 / 36; To find percentage, we need to find an equivalent fraction with denominator 100. Multiply both numerator & denominator by 100 20 / 36 × 100 / 100 = (20 × 100 / 36) × 1 / 100 = 55.56 / 100; Therefore, the answer is 55.56% crypto challenge appWebPercent means per 100 or parts per 100.
